Output 42780d299b37543ca4e8418403c4e33f182f5aebcef1ea0f98d9bae181702802:1

value
21560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9471fd38407bd630d871343c36833a73362717cd OP_EQUAL
address
3FDvV3DC23J7V1eSDPwfX2qFEsi9KMRHaQ
transaction
42780d299b37543ca4e8418403c4e33f182f5aebcef1ea0f98d9bae181702802
confirmations
237313
spent
true